A person in his 60s who was handed over to trial for threatening a neighbor who had a conflict over noise was sentenced to a fine in the first trial.



The Seoul Central District Court announced today (5th) that it had sentenced A, who was charged with special intimidation, to a fine of 5 million won.



On May 8, 2020, at around 10:55 p.m., Mr. A was handed over to trial for threatening his neighbor B, who lives in the same building, with a weapon, saying, "I will kill you."



At that time, it was investigated that B had come to protest the noise from A's home.



During the trial, Mr. A denied the allegations, saying, “I was only holding a knife because I was cooking.”




However, the court said, "Mr. B is making a relatively small statement about the circumstances of the case, and Mr. A also admitted that he had a weapon at the time." "He judged.



He continued, "It seems that the act itself is dangerous by threatening with a dangerous object, a weapon, against Mr. B, who was arguing over the noise issue, and that Mr. B also felt considerable anxiety." stated the reason.
